Tehran, Iran, Aug. 30 – An intelligence agent from Iran’s security apparatus was gunned down and left seriously wounded in the Iranian capital late Sunday night, a state-run daily reported.

The agent was attacked by unidentified assailants at 22:30 while driving his car in the Yaft-Abad district of Tehran, according to the daily Sharq.

The attackers reportedly threw the agent out of his vehicle which they used to flee the scene.

Agents investigating the attempted murder reportedly suspect that the attack was intentional and the theft of the vehicle was just to throw the police off-track.

The attack came hours after a judge was shot and blinded in the eye outside his home in Tehran.
